A gag name is a false name used to elicit humour through its simultaneous resemblance to a real name on the one hand, and to a term or phrase that is funny, strange, or vulgar on the other hand. The source of the humour is the pun and double entendre; frequently, the humour arises when an unknowing victim is induced to use the name without realising the joke.
